Summary
The study will be carried out in Patients in two Groups aged between 17 to 70 years , of both sexes, who had painful symptoms, with or without presence of joint noise, and had unilateral or bilateral internal derangement of the TMJ proven by clinical examination, with no improvement after conservative treatment.

Syringes
Whilst you are asleep, two small needles will be inserted into the TMJ / Jaw Joint. One of these needles allows sterile saline to be pumped into the joint under pressure whilst the other needle allows the saline to drain out of the joint then injection of the HA injectiable products .
